Farfetch

Farfetch is an online marketplace that connects shoppers as well as boutiques and brands. It has a carefully selected collection of designer clothes bags, shoes, and accessories from established brands and boutiques from around the globe. It also has items from emerging designers and boutiques that would otherwise be difficult to find. Its global network of boutiques and brands allows it to offer a wide selection of styles and sizes.

Farfetch's interface is user-friendly and provides free returns. This makes shopping simple. It also allows customers to save items to their wish lists and to add items to their shopping cart. Customers can sign up for a free account which allows them access to the private area as well as rewards programs.

In addition to its extensive selection, Farfetch offers a dedicated team of customer service representatives who are ready to answer questions and help you make the right purchase. Farfetch is a publicly traded company and its reputation is built on an extensive return policy and a respect for quality standards.

Farfetch, unlike other luxury online shopping websites, does not have any ownership of the merchandise that is displayed on its website. It acts as a broker that connects buyers to thousands of boutiques across the globe. Farfetch uses its network to find a similar item when a product is sold out in a boutique. Stephanie Phair is the CEO of Farfetch. She has worked in the luxury e-commerce industry for a number of years and was previously an executive with Net-a-Porter Group.

Urban Outfitters

Urban Outfitters is a fashion brand in the United States that focuses in trendy clothes and accessories for young people. The company was founded in 1970 and currently has more than 200 stores in the United States. The parent company, URBN, also owns the retail brands Anthropologie and Free People. The company focuses on aesthetics as well as social media and influencers to promote its products.

The company sells men's and women's clothing, shoes, accessories, home goods, products for wellness and beauty and homewares. Its stores are designed to be aesthetically appealing and engaging, attracting fashion-forward and creative young adults. The company's revenue streams comprise retail sales, e-commerce sales, and exclusive private label brands.

The company's ethics, despite their glam image are questionable. In its response to California's Transparency in Supply Chains Act, the company described itself as "dedicated to educating customers through a unique combination of creativity, product and a deep understanding of culture". The company has provided little evidence that suggests it is taking measures to ensure that its suppliers don't employ children or slave labor.
